This engraving, titled "Territorial Changes in Turkey" takes us back to the 19th century, offering a glimpse into a significant moment in history. The print showcases the intricate details of maps and illustrations that were originally featured in The Illustrated London News on July 27,1878. The image portrays the aftermath of the Treaty of Berlin, which resulted in substantial territorial changes within the Ottoman Empire.
